What does US Concrete do? US Concrete Inc is a leading company in the concrete industry in the United States, headquartered in Euless, Texas. The company was founded in 1999 and currently employs approximately 1,700 employees in a total of 150 locations. The business model of US Concrete Inc focuses on the production and delivery of precast concrete for the construction industry. The company offers a wide range of products and services that are tailored to the needs and requirements of customers. US Concrete Inc has modern and state-of-the-art production facilities and emphasizes high-quality control. The different divisions of US Concrete Inc include Ready Mix Concrete, Aggregate, Concrete Pumps, and Spiral Technology. Ready Mix Concrete is the main division of the company and refers to the production and delivery of precast concrete. Here, the company offers various products such as standard concrete, decorative concrete, lightweight concrete, and specialty concrete. The Aggregate division refers to the supply of raw materials such as sand, gravel, and minerals for concrete production. US Concrete Inc has a wide range of materials available and also works closely with local suppliers to provide the best materials for its customers. Concrete pumps are an important division of US Concrete Inc as they provide an effective solution for transporting concrete to difficult construction sites. The pumps are able to transport the concrete directly to the desired location, significantly reducing work time and effort. The spiral technology of US Concrete Inc is an innovative and patented method for producing concrete pillars and walls. The technology allows for faster production and higher quality in concrete manufacturing. Analyzing US Concrete's Equity

US Concrete's equity represents the ownership interest in the company, calculated as the difference between total assets and total liabilities. It reflects the residual claim by shareholders on the company’s assets after all debts have been paid. Understanding US Concrete's equity is essential for assessing its financial health, stability, and value to shareholders.

Year-to-Year Comparison

Evaluating US Concrete's equity over successive years offers insights into the company's growth, profitability, and capital structure. Increasing equity indicates an enhancement in net assets and financial health, while decreasing equity could point to rising debts or operational challenges.

Impact on Investments

US Concrete's equity is a crucial element for investors, influencing the company's leverage, risk profile, and return on equity (ROE). Higher equity levels generally suggest lower risk and enhanced financial stability, making the company a potentially attractive investment opportunity.

Interpreting Equity Fluctuations

Fluctuations in US Concrete’s equity can arise from various factors, including changes in net income, dividend payments, and issuance or buyback of shares. Investors analyze these shifts to gauge the company's financial performance, operational efficiency, and strategic financial management.
